Autonomous Mobile Energy System Modeling and Optimization

The proposed research project is targeted to develop an accurate mathematical description for control and optimization of the Autonomous Mobile Energy system (AMES) and its integration with potential applications in mining, water desalination and other areas. The system incorporates solar thermal system thermal energy storage and an auxiliary energy source and will provide uninterrupted clean energy with no fuel supply or power grid connection required. Ascent Systems Technologies will benefit by being able to realize a full-scale functional prototype of the module. With the eventual commercialization of the product, Canada will benefit because this technology supports transition to a low-carbon economy
